Grease trap pumping services involve the removal of accumulated fats, oils, and grease (FOG) from grease interceptors or traps commonly found in commercial kitchens, restaurants, and food service facilities. These services typically include the professional extraction of the collected materials to prevent buildup that can hinder the trap’s function. Regular pumping helps maintain the efficiency of the grease trap, ensuring it operates properly and prevents blockages or overflows that could disrupt business operations or lead to costly repairs.
One of the primary issues addressed by grease trap pumping is the prevention of clogs and backups in plumbing systems. When grease accumulates beyond the trap’s capacity, it can cause foul odors, slow drainage, and potential overflows that may lead to property damage or sanitation concerns. Routine pumping services help mitigate these problems by removing the FOG buildup before it reaches problematic levels, promoting a clean and compliant operation within commercial kitchens and food establishments.

Cost Range for Grease Trap Pumping - Typical costs for grease trap pumping services vary depending on size and location, generally falling between $150 and $500. For example, a standard trap might cost around $200 to pump. Larger or more complex systems may cost more, up to $600 or more.
Pricing Factors - The overall cost can be influenced by the size of the grease trap and accessibility. Smaller traps in commercial kitchens might be on the lower end of the range, while larger industrial systems can increase the price significantly.
Average Service Fees - Many service providers charge an average fee of approximately $250 to $350 for routine grease trap pumping. Additional services such as cleaning or inspection may incur extra charges.
Cost Variations - Costs can vary based on local market rates and specific service provider pricing policies. It is common for prices to fluctuate by a few hundred dollars depending on the complexity of the job and location specifics.

How often should grease traps be pumped? The frequency of pumping depends on the size of the trap and the volume of use, but generally, it is recommended to have grease traps serviced regularly to prevent buildup and ensure proper function.
What are the signs that a grease trap needs pumping? Signs include foul odors, slow drainage, or standing grease and water around the trap area, indicating it may be full and requires servicing.
Are there regulations regarding grease trap maintenance? Local health and sanitation regulations often require regular inspection and pumping of grease traps to maintain compliance and prevent plumbing issues.
